A Housing Executive scheme to carry out external maintenance work to 371 homes is underway in Newry.
Welcoming the work, District Manager, Jim Bagnall commented: “At a time when the economic downturn has meant that some of our work programmes have had to be scaled back it is good to see this significant investment coming into Newry.
"The Housing Executive's planned maintenance programme aims to ensure tenants have homes which are maintained on a regular basis. As with any scheme, consultation is of key importance and we will continue to liaise with tenants and their representatives throughout the duration of the scheme to ensure that they are kept informed of progress and to address any issues which may arise.”
This scheme which includes dwellings in the Drumgullion, Meadows, Violet Hill, Armagh Road and Quayside Close areas of Newry is designed to maintain the external fabric of our properties, in addition to our normal repair service, and is expected to take around 7 months to complete. Works typically include servicing or replacing external doors and windows, repairing roofs, external walls, guttering, fascia and soffits, paths, fencing and railings, as well as repainting.
